The IDG Practitioners' Network is for change agents who are applying or supporting the Inner Development Goals (IDG) Framework in organisations, communities, or in our work - making the world a better place. We meet once a month in two formats. In February, at this early gathering we'll hear about three good practices (in Leadership Development, Local Community Engagement, and Coaching) then apply what we've learned to our own context, developing "IDG Habits" based on the Inner Development Goal Framework. The IDG Framework is new, so there are a lot of unknowns and we are all learning together! You're welcome to join no matter how experienced or new you are to the IDGs. We gather to: Share what we are learning as we engage with the IDG Framework in our work Support each other as we use the IDGs Create experiments, prototypes, and action-learning initiatives, to advance practice of the IDGs (e.g. within each sector) Sense what is emerging to further refine how the IDGs can support achievement of the SDGs. Join us on 1 February to get ideas of how you could put the IDGs into practice in your context. We'll hear three examples: 1) IDGs in a leadership development programme for a UN agency, 2) IDGs to help a local community in Switzerland work toward the sustainable development goals, and 3) IDGs as a way to coach leaders and entrepreneurs to increase their impact.
